A practical guide to Cyclo DNA for Potchefstroom riders

Cyclo DNA combines a bicycle retail shop and workshop at 101 Molen Street in Die Bult. This guide covers the verified contact points, current retailer information and a sensible way to plan a service visit.

A bicycle shop and workshop in Die Bult

Cyclo DNA is listed as a bicycle retailer and workshop at 101 Molen Street, Potchefstroom. Trek’s current South African retailer directory identifies the shop as a preferred retailer and confirms the same street address and main telephone number.

The business’s public profiles describe bicycle repairs and servicing alongside retail products and cycling accessories. Stock, brand availability and the exact scope of a workshop job can vary, so MyPotch does not infer that every bicycle, component or service is always available.

How to prepare for a workshop visit

Before taking in a bicycle, note the symptoms, when they started and whether the issue changes under braking, pedalling or shifting. Mention recent crashes, transport damage or home repairs. This gives the workshop a clearer starting point without replacing its own inspection.

Ask for the likely assessment process, expected turnaround and whether parts need to be ordered before approving work. For a bicycle purchase, prepare your intended riding type, fit concerns and budget so the conversation can focus on suitable options rather than a single unverified recommendation.

Current hours and contact checks

The Trek retailer page checked on 29 July 2026 lists trading from 06:00 to 17:00 Monday to Friday, 07:00 to 13:00 on Saturday and closed on Sunday. Hours can change, particularly around holidays or events, so confirm them before making a special trip.

The MyPotch listing provides the main phone number, an additional mobile or WhatsApp contact, the official website and public social profiles. Use those channels for current workshop capacity, stock questions and route-specific enquiries.

Frequently asked questions

Is Cyclo DNA recognised as a Trek retailer?

Trek’s South African store directory currently identifies Cyclo DNA Potchefstroom as a preferred retailer at 101 Molen Street.

Can I take a bicycle in without diagnosing the problem?

Yes, but describe the symptoms and any recent damage clearly. The workshop must inspect the bicycle and confirm the work, parts and quotation.

Are the published hours permanent?

No. The hours recorded here were checked on 29 July 2026. Confirm current trading and workshop capacity before travelling.
